Transaction 2326f1b74364b9857d0959b9e4e9a47f42778deabb4faabfd945788cde757b7d

block
f9c7405e87c8b664e5c9f47ed4c99dad89d494205c279e14c03b750daead5094

1 Input

23 Outputs